After the public hearing, <br />the Final EA will be submitted. <br /> <br />Task 10 Coordination <br /> <br />Team Coordination: Hicks & Company will assist the project team by exchanging pertinent <br />information associated with constraints, project alternatives, regulatory matters, public or <br />institutional concerns, and other important issues. This fee estimate assumes ten (10) team <br />meetings will be held with the City and the project team members in Phase 2 to coordinate issues <br />identification and resolution prior to submitting the draft Environmental Assessment. <br /> <br />Agency Coordination: As part of the proposed effort, Hicks & Company intends to communicate, <br />when appropriate, with local, state, and federal agencies and organizations regarding project <br />compliance with applicable environmental approvals. These entities include: <br /> <br />· Local, county and municipal government agencies <br />· U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service regarding federally threatened or endangered species <br />· Federal Emergency Management Agency and local flood management agency regarding <br />National Flood Insurance Program compliance <br />· Texas Parks & Wildlife Department regarding area parks, wildlife refuges, state-listed <br />endangered species, and compliance with TxDOTITPWD Memorandum of Understanding <br />· Natural Resource Conservation Service regarding Prime Fannlands <br />· Texas Natural Resources Conservation Commission regarding groundwater protection <br /> <br />All correspondence will be preserved for inclusion in the EA documen4 telephone or in-person <br />discussions with agency officials will be logged as part of the project file. <br /> <br />Task 11 Additional Reports <br /> <br />Additional summaries will be provided for preliminary archeological and historic architecture <br />surveys to assist the City in coordinating with the Texas Historical Commission and TxDOT as <br />they prepare recommendations regarding potential cultural resource impacts.
